It is PGA Championship week and Aronimink is center stage for the second major of the season.
Rory McIlroy defended his Masters title at the first and is one of the most important people in the world of golf. When Rory speaks people listen and this is why his thoughts on the course setup this week caught peopleâs attention on Tuesday morning.

Rory said rather bluntly that there is no real strategy required off the tee this week. This speaks to the rollback argument that people have been making for years at this point. If you arenât required to have strategy off of the tee in a major championship⌠this is sort of a huge problem.
It will be interesting to see how the field, contenders, and ultimately the winner fare off of the tee this week in Philadelphia. Should they be able to recover from errant shots that are purely about distance then it will only serve to feed Roryâs point and the rollback argument at large.
